Jan. 30
— At 1336 EST, a Piper PA34-200T (N8047C) was destroyed when it struck high-tension power lines and collided with terrain while maneuvering for landing at the Huntington Tri-State Airport (HTS), Huntington, W.Va. The private pilot, a student pilot and four passengers were fatally injured. IFR...
